Output d4ab72256d3ec8a756dcff530e62a21d648e6ac281749b5faf81175ed3e26072:150

value
30815
script pubkey
OP_0 OP_PUSHBYTES_20 fdd2d52ecf30762f20c604172fe3529d49d91b5e
address
bc1qlhfd2tk0xpmz7gxxqstjlc6jn4yajx67yzjmm4
transaction
d4ab72256d3ec8a756dcff530e62a21d648e6ac281749b5faf81175ed3e26072